225,000 Flags Placed at Calverton National Cemetery


A team of 5,000 volunteers honored those who made the ultimate sacrifice | Calverton National Cemetery

An estimated 5,000 volunteers were on hand to place American flags on graves at Calverton National Cemetery. A wide range of Veterans Service Organizations, Scout groups, volunteers, and families placed an estimated 225,000 flags on gravesites across the cemetery. These flags will remain there until June 1st, 2024. Larger flags now line the “Avenue of Flags.” Those will be on display in and around the cemetery until June 9th, 2024.
